				 We're always lamenting the old <em>King of Queens</em> conundrum &mdash; you know, the overweight, schlubby television husband paired with a hot, lithe wife. Instead of impossible standards of beauty being loosened for women, now men are supposed to live up to societal ideals as well. The dowdy husband can be a schlub-no-more with a <a href="http://online.wsj.com/public/article/SB120553577196338037.html?mod=blog">"mirdle,"</a> a man girdle. According to the <em>Wall Street Journal</em>, "A growing number of labels are launching elasticized 'shapewear,' 'bodywear,' 'support boxers' and other beer-belly-constricting undergarments for men." Spanx, the most heralded brand of women's "shapewear," is even considering a men's line, says the <em>Journal</em>. Jeff Lewis, an events coordinator in Phoenix, told the paper that trying shapewear for the first time "took an inch-and-a-half off my waist...It gave me an instant ego boost." 				<a href="http://jezebel.com/368906/men-now-just-as-image+conscious-about-their-midsections-as-women" title="Click here to read more about Men: Now Just As Image-Conscious About Their Midsections As Women">More&nbsp;&raquo;</a>
